Default To RTV or not to RTV?

I have some black roofing silicone (leftover from building my subwoofer box). I contantly am hearing about RTV, is RTV better than this black silicone and why? Should I go out and buy RTV or will this silicone work just fine? I am sealing my res as well as my pump and just because I am a psycho I am also going to seal all connection points.

'RTV' means Room Temperature Vulcanizing. its just silicone sealant that cures @ room temp and comes in several different varieties depending on the task. your stuff should be fine (although clear silicone sealant might be more aesthetically appealing if it will be visible).
